Yufei Li is a scholar working on Molecular Biology, Pollution and Environmental Chemistry. According to data from OpenAlex, Yufei Li has authored 49 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Molecular Biology, 5 papers in Pollution and 5 papers in Environmental Chemistry. Recurrent topics in Yufei Li's work include CRISPR and Genetic Engineering (4 papers), Microplastics and Plastic Pollution (4 papers) and Pluripotent Stem Cells Research (4 papers). Yufei Li is often cited by papers focused on CRISPR and Genetic Engineering (4 papers), Microplastics and Plastic Pollution (4 papers) and Pluripotent Stem Cells Research (4 papers). Yufei Li collaborates with scholars based in China, Rwanda and United States. Yufei Li's co-authors include Lambert Felix, Hannah Kuper, Nathaniel Scherer, Qi Zhou, Guihai Feng, Liyuan Jiang, Wei Li, Sufang Zhao, Kai Xu and Chao Liu and has published in prestigious journals such as Proceedings of the National Academy of Sciences, The Journal of Cell Biology and Nature Neuroscience.
